Highly Anticipated Tell-All Memoir Creates Excitement and Interest

Excitement is building as Jen Hatmaker opens up about her divorce in her forthcoming memoir. A prominent figure in the literary world, as a New York Times bestselling author, podcaster, and influencer, Hatmaker is turning the spotlight on herself in her upcoming book titled Awake, scheduled to hit the shelves in September. This unique narrative will delve into her 26-year-long marriage, its eventual breakdown, the impact of social media on her life, and her transformative journey through what she describes as a “messy and magical midlife rebirth.”

The memoir kicks off on a dramatic note, highlighting a pivotal moment in July 2020 when Hatmaker awoke to a distressing scene of her husband in their bed, engaging in a conversation with another woman. The synopsis of the book paints a vivid picture of the aftermath, portraying Hatmaker’s challenging transition from a vibrant, popular figure to a divorced single parent of five children, grappling with the complexities of managing her own mental health and finances.

Spanning over four decades, Awake delves into Hatmaker’s formative years, her experiences in relationships, and the joys and struggles of parenthood. Through a candid lens, the memoir unpacks the tumultuous journey of middle age, exploring the shifting dynamics of marriage, religion, culture, and the profound sense of loss that accompanies significant changes in one’s life.

Drawing upon her inner strength and external resources, Hatmaker fearlessly confronts the underlying systems that have shaped her existence, dismantling myths, half-truths, and falsehoods that have led her to this pivotal juncture. With a wealth of experience in guiding millions of women towards authenticity, empowerment, and healthy relationships, Hatmaker’s personal story of upheaval sheds light on the complexities of navigating change and seeking truth amidst adversity.

In addition to her latest endeavor, Hatmaker boasts an impressive literary portfolio, having authored 14 previous books, four of which have secured spots on the prestigious New York Times bestseller list. She is also the host of the popular podcast For the Love, a platform for engaging weekly conversations with a diverse array of guests.
